ratter Member 6,793 Member For: 18y 8m 14d Gender: Male Location: @ my laptop Posted 07/11/09 02:58 AM Share Posted 07/11/09 02:58 AM Never had one done but think it is something like $8000 a time for a lab bag test (not im240) and if you don't pass you still pay the full amount next time.Not trying to sound like an add, but we have changed 1 car (a poster in this thread) to complete Nizpro gear, fitted a stock exhaust system, tuned it to meet the testers requirements and had the car passed through first time. This test was for a EPA letter received in the mail and not a lab test.This was possible because presenting the car using complete Nizpro gear was acceptable because Nizpro had a car tested in the emission labs and can now supply paper work showing their kits will meet emission levels Link to comment Share on other sites More sharing options...
